Emblaze Launches First Ever All-In-One EMplatform for the ultimate in Multimedia Management and Delivery

Business Wire, Feb 18, 2004

Business Editors/High-Tech Writers

RA'ANANA, Israel--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Feb. 18, 2004

Supporting MPEG4, Windows Media(TM) V9.0, Real Media(TM), H264,

BREW, Java J2ME and all image technologies operating with over 50

carriers worldwide

Emblaze Systems Ltd, an Emblaze Group company (LSE: BLZ) and a leading provider of mobile media solutions for wireless networks, today announced its expanded version 4.0 of the EMplatform(TM), a rich media management and delivery platform that supports any format on any network.

Emblaze Systems continues to provide its existing global customers such as Telstra, Wind, Optimus, Orange, M8, and others with the ability to reach as many subscribers as possible on any device. Emblaze Systems is currently servicing over 50 carriers worldwide either directly or through its partners, including Microsoft, Accenture, Ericsson, Nortel and is continuously expanding its customer base.

Being on a "neutral" ground, Emblaze is capable of supporting standards, such as MPEG4, as well as popular media players by Real Networks, Microsoft Windows Media and others, on devices with multimedia capability (ie Nokia, Ericsson, Motorola, Samsung, SPV) or any other device regardless of the type of media player installed.

The new EMplatform(TM) V4.0 supports multiple delivery technologies and formats, such as MPEG-4, 3GPP, Windows Media V9.0, Real Media, H264, BREW and Java J2ME, and Real Media(TM). The EMplatform(TM) provides a Telco-grade, highly scalable platform, designed with an open architecture to provide maximum compatibility with a wide range of networks, formats, delivery technologies and devices.

The EMplatform(TM) v. 4.0 offers a state-of-the-art Digital Asset Management System, as well as billing interfaces and authentication & authorization functionalities, for complete management and control over the video delivery process. Its open architecture enables third party vendors to effectively create revenue-generating services such as multi-player games, live reality shows, betting, gaming, security and more, all using EMplatform's extensive set of APIs.

The solution is network agnostic, capable of working on GSM/GPRS, EDGE, 1xCDMA, 3G UMTS, 3G WCDMA and others.

Emblaze Systems provides a customized, media centric, end-to-end solution for wireless multimedia, enabling wireless operators to create, manage and deliver rich media services and offer a personalized communications experience to their wireless subscribers. On demand news, weather and sports as well as messaging and online audio/video capabilities, are just some of the revenue-generating services that wireless service providers can now offer. The Emblaze solution runs on all networks, including GSM/GPRS, EDGE, UMTS, CDMA, 1X, and EVDO, and is compatible with leading formats.

About Emblaze Systems

Emblaze Systems, established in 1994 and part of the Emblaze group of companies, is a leading provider of customized, media centric, end-to-end solutions for wireless multimedia. The Emblaze solution comprises a suite of products and professional services supporting the entire process of creating, managing and delivering mobile rich media services.

The Emblaze solution is compliant with 3GPP, 3GPP2, MPEG-4 and other globally recognized standards on interoperability. Emblaze continues to play a key role in setting industry standards, as a founding and active member of leading organizations including 3GPP, OMA and the PSS Activity Group within IMTC.

The company went public in 1996 and is traded on the London Stock Exchange (BLZ).
